When I'm cooking, I really like how stainless steel utensils don't react with acidic foods like tomatoes or citrus.

This means they won't affect the taste of my dishes or leach harmful chemicals into my food.

They're also dishwasher safe (thank merlin’s beard!), heat-resistant, and won't scratch my cookware (just be mindful with non-stick cookware).

When shopping for stainless steel utensils, I always check the grade of steel used. 18/10 stainless steel (18% chromium, 10% nickel) offers the best rust resistance and is durable.

Care and Maintenance

To keep stainless steel utensils looking their best, I recommend washing them promptly after use. While dishwasher-safe, hand washing with warm soapy water prevents water spots.

For stubborn food residue, soaking in warm soapy water usually does the trick. To restore shine to well-used utensils, a paste of baking soda and water works wonders.

Buying Guide

Choosing great stainless steel cooking utensils can make a big difference in my kitchen.

I've found that paying attention to a few key features helps me find tools that last for years.

Material Quality

Look for high-grade 18/10 stainless steel. This number means the steel contains 18% chromium and 10% nickel, making it very resistant to rust and corrosion.

I've noticed these utensils hold up much better over time.

Handle Design

Handles should feel comfortable in your hand. I prefer ones with:

  • Ergonomic shapes

  • Heat-resistant properties

  • Secure attachment to the main tool

A good handle can prevent hand fatigue when cooking big meals.

Versatility

Think about how many different cooking tasks each tool can handle. Multi-purpose utensils save both money and kitchen space.

Utensil Type Best Uses Slotted Spoons Draining liquids, serving vegetables Solid Spoons Stirring sauces, serving soups Spatulas Flipping, scraping, lifting Tongs Grabbing, turning, serving

Maintenance Requirements

Easy cleaning is a must! I look for utensils that are:

  • Dishwasher safe

  • Seamless (no food-trapping crevices)

  • Polished finish (easier to wipe clean)

I've found that one-piece designs tend to be more hygienic and easier to maintain over the years.
